What is a Junior DevSecOps Engineer?

A Junior DevSecOps Engineer is an entry-level professional who helps integrate security practices into the software development and operations (DevOps) process. They work alongside developers, IT operations, and security teams to ensure that applications are designed, developed, and deployed securely. Their responsibilities often include automating security checks, monitoring systems for vulnerabilities, and responding to security incidents under the guidance of senior team members. This role is ideal for those with foundational knowledge in IT, security, or development who are looking to grow their skills in the rapidly evolving field of DevSecOps.

What are some common challenges faced by a Junior DevSecOps Engineer when integrating security into the CI/CD pipeline?

Junior DevSecOps Engineers often encounter challenges such as balancing security requirements with the fast pace of development, identifying and remediating vulnerabilities early in the deployment process, and ensuring automated security checks do not disrupt workflow efficiency. Collaborating closely with developers and operations teams is essential to foster a culture of shared responsibility for security. Gaining familiarity with a variety of security tools and cloud environments is also crucial, as the landscape is continuously evolving and requires ongoing learning.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Junior DevSecOps Eng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Junior DevSecOps Engineer, you need a foundational understanding of software development, IT operations, cybersecurity principles, and a relevant degree or certification in computer science or information security. Familiarity with CI/CD tools like Jenkins, containerization platforms such as Docker and Kubernetes, and security scanning tools like Snyk or SonarQube is typically required.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ective collaboration skills help set candidates apart in this role. These skills ensure secure, efficient software delivery and foster a culture of proactive security within development teams.

What is the difference between Junior Devsecops Engineer vs Junior Security Engineer?

AspectJunior Devsecops EngineerJunior Security Engineer
CertificationsCompTIA Security+, AWS Certified Security, or similarCompTIA Security+, CISSP (entry-level), CEH
Work EnvironmentCollaborates with development, operations, and security teams in CI/CD pipelinesFocuses on security assessments, monitoring, and incident response
Industry UsageUsed in DevOps-focused organizations integrating security into developmentCommon in cybersecurity teams across various industries

While both roles require security knowledge and certifications, the Junior Devsecops Engineer emphasizes integrating security into development and deployment processes, whereas the Junior Security Engineer focuses on security monitoring, assessments, and incident handling. The Devsecops role is more aligned with DevOps practices, making it suitable for organizations adopting continuous integration and delivery.

Position Summary:


The Junior DevSecOps Engineer supports the implementation, automation, and maintenance of secure cloud infrastructure and CI/CD pipelines. You will assist in deploying infrastructure-as-code solutions, maintaining cloud environments, integrating security controls, and supporting DevSecOps initiatives across the software development lifecycle. The ideal candidate has foundational experience with AWS or Azure, containerization technologies, automation tools, and a passion for security, continuous improvement, and AI-assisted development practices.


Key Responsibilities:


- Support the maintenance of secure, NIST 800-53 compliant, resilient, and high-performing cloud-native infrastructure architectures.

- Assist in identifying security vulnerabilities within cloud architectures and support remediation efforts.

- Support the development and maintenance of security automation tools and scripts using programming languages such as Python.

- Assist with implementing and managing AWS or Azure environments, Docker containers, Kubernetes clusters, GitHub repositories, and dependency management solutions.

- Support the deployment of cloud infrastructure, platform components, HTTP/TLS security configurations, and compliance assets using Terraform, Ansible, Docker, and related technologies.

- Assist in automating routine operational and deployment tasks to improve scalability and consistency.

- Support automated release processes and CI/CD pipeline operations utilizing Jenkins, Spinnaker, and similar tools.

- Help create and maintain Pipeline as Code (PaC) and Infrastructure as Code (IaC) solutions.

- Assist with deploying and managing cloud resources through scripts, manifests, and automation frameworks.

- Support troubleshooting and resolution of infrastructure, network, and deployment-related issues.

- Utilize AI-assisted development tools, including GitHub Copilot, to support code generation, review, validation, and automation activities.

Required Qualifications:


-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Cybersecurity, Engineering, or a related technical discipline.

- 1-3 years of experience supporting DevOps, DevSecOps, Cloud Engineering, or Infrastructure Engineering initiatives.

- Foundational experience with Linux operating systems and Shell/Bash scripting.

- Experience with Python or another scripting language.

- Familiarity with AWS or Azure cloud platforms.

- Exposure to Infrastructure as Code (IaC) tools such as Terraform or CloudFormation.

- Familiarity with Docker and containerization technologies.

- Basic understanding of Kubernetes administration and container orchestration concepts.

- Experience working with CI/CD pipelines and automation tools.

- Understanding of cloud security principles and secure software delivery practices.

- Knowledge of computer networking concepts, APIs, load balancing, and web applications.

- Ability to troubleshoot infrastructure and deployment-related issues.

- Experience using AI-assisted development tools such as GitHub Copilot for code generation, review, and validation.


Preferred Qualifications:


- Experience supporting cloud infrastructure deployments in AWS.

- Familiarity with Terraform, Ansible, Jenkins, Spinnaker, or similar automation tools.

- Understanding of NIST 800-53 security controls and compliance requirements.

- Experience with container security and vulnerability scanning tools.
